What is Late Night (2019) about?
Late Night (2019) follows a legendary late-night host whose world is upended when she hires her first female staff writer. What starts as a PR move quickly turns into a transformative partnership, blending sharp wit with cultural clashes as the two women navigate the highs and lows of television's fast-paced world.
Who directed Late Night?
Late Night (2019) was directed by Nisha Ganatra, who brings a keen eye for both humor and heart to the film.
Who stars in Late Night?
The film stars Emma Thompson as the iconic host, Mindy Kaling as her new writer, alongside Max Casella, Hugh Dancy, and Denis O'Hare in key supporting roles.

How long is Late Night?
Late Night (2019) has a runtime of 102 minutes.

About Late Night (2019) — A sharp comedy-drama about legacy, humor, and unexpected friendship
Late Night (2019) is a sharp comedy-drama that delivers laughs and heart when a legendary talk show host's world collides with her new female staff writer. Directed by Nisha Ganatra, the film dives into the unlikely friendship between two women from different generations and backgrounds, united by their shared passion for biting humor. As the host's long-standing routine faces modern scrutiny, she finds herself challenged—and ultimately transformed—by her outspoken collaborator. The story explores themes of change, collaboration, and the power of laughter in an era where tradition clashes with progress.
Set against the fast-paced backdrop of a late-night television studio, Late Night (2019) blends sharp wit with poignant moments, all anchored by a powerhouse performance from Emma Thompson in the lead role. With Mindy Kaling co-starring as the ambitious writer, the film taps into the tension between authenticity and performance, all while keeping the energy high with rapid-fire dialogue and unexpected camaraderie.
